Andrew McCallum
57d133074e
(maintainer-clean): Remove *_bas and *_cbs files.
...
(GNU_MFILES): Fix typo.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1611 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:49:10 +00:00
Andrew McCallum
dffee4588d
(__gnustep_base_subinit_args__): No longer declared static.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1610 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:46:57 +00:00
Andrew McCallum
29729f4102
Rename all o-*' files to
o_*'.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1609 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:27:09 +00:00
Andrew McCallum
e1d2073668
Rename all o- files to o_.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1608 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:13:58 +00:00
Andrew McCallum
ea2d0648f4
Rename all o-*' files to
o_*', and prepend `o_' to some related files.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1607 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:12:22 +00:00
Andrew McCallum
e73a7fe9bc
([NSString -initWithFormat:arguments:]): Increase bsprintf buffer
...
size, and assert that we haven't overrun the buffer.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1606 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:10:53 +00:00
Andrew McCallum
7dc236f936
File deleted.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1605 72102866-910b-0410-8b05-ffd578937521
1996-05-31 15:05:51 +00:00
Andrew McCallum
42b280ce4a
*** empty log message ***
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1604 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:34:21 +00:00
Andrew McCallum
9e4620e54b
Use `make snapshot' to make it; don't tar up a CVS checkout.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1603 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:33:49 +00:00
Andrew McCallum
3e6dbb0d90
Memory allocation functions now implemented.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1602 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:32:46 +00:00
Andrew McCallum
8cbcf00784
Clarify objc.patch instructions.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1601 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:31:37 +00:00
Andrew McCallum
429ac1baaf
(GNU_OTHER_SRCFILES): Added win32-entry.c and win32-def.top.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1600 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:27:33 +00:00
Andrew McCallum
bda0dd9814
New file.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1599 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:25:27 +00:00
Andrew McCallum
274b0940cd
Comment change.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1598 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:23:46 +00:00
Andrew McCallum
07a9fa0752
Don't declare ERRNO.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1597 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:23:23 +00:00
Andrew McCallum
6531e2ead0
Don't include <gnustep/base/Array.h>.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1596 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:23:02 +00:00
Andrew McCallum
feccda75ec
(WRITE_SIGNED_TYPE): Avoid alignment errors by using memcpy() instead
...
of trying to assign to (_TYPE*)(BUFFER+1).
(WRITE_UNSIGNED_TYPE): Likewise.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1595 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:22:25 +00:00
Andrew McCallum
606e7dbd04
(main): Pass ENV variable to gnustep_base_user_main.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1594 72102866-910b-0410-8b05-ffd578937521
1996-05-31 14:06:03 +00:00
Andrew McCallum
c50f476e1b
New file.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1578 72102866-910b-0410-8b05-ffd578937521
1996-05-28 21:25:46 +00:00
Andrew McCallum
071d6b0857
Added NS* functions.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1577 72102866-910b-0410-8b05-ffd578937521
1996-05-28 21:24:57 +00:00
Andrew McCallum
344f350d9b
(GNUSTEP_HEADERS): Added include/NSPathUtilities.h.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1576 72102866-910b-0410-8b05-ffd578937521
1996-05-28 21:21:15 +00:00
Andrew McCallum
30e0953778
File deleted.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1575 72102866-910b-0410-8b05-ffd578937521
1996-05-28 21:18:31 +00:00
Andrew McCallum
fa29c3cd8f
(GNUSTEP_MFILES): Added NSUser.m.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1574 72102866-910b-0410-8b05-ffd578937521
1996-05-28 21:17:29 +00:00
Andrew McCallum
b84f4e6bfa
New file.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1573 72102866-910b-0410-8b05-ffd578937521
1996-05-28 20:53:06 +00:00
Andrew McCallum
e9ffc72f54
(NSPageSize, NSLogPageSize, NSRoundUpToMultipleOfPageSize,
...
NSRoundDownToMultipleOfPageSize, NSRealMemoryAvailable,
NSAllocateMemoryPages, NSDeallocateMemoryPages, NSCopyMemoryPages):
New functions declared.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1572 72102866-910b-0410-8b05-ffd578937521
1996-05-28 20:47:33 +00:00
Andrew McCallum
b6ebce2228
Minor fixes.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1571 72102866-910b-0410-8b05-ffd578937521
1996-05-28 18:49:44 +00:00
Andrew McCallum
ee86b8a746
(ALL_INCLUDE_FLAGS): Undo last change, except use name
...
`srcdir-include' instead of `include'. This should allow building is
a separate directory than the source, yet still avoid confusion
between <string.h> and <String.h> on win32 systems.
(gnustep/base:): Use `srcdir-include' instead of `include' for extra
links needed when building in a separate directory than the source.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1570 72102866-910b-0410-8b05-ffd578937521
1996-05-28 18:45:37 +00:00
Andrew McCallum
3dd47fd888
New file.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1569 72102866-910b-0410-8b05-ffd578937521
1996-05-28 18:33:00 +00:00
Andrew McCallum
584559b8bf
(_NSAddHandler): When creating E_QUEUE, don't autorelease and then
...
retain; instead just allocate it un-autoreleased.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1568 72102866-910b-0410-8b05-ffd578937521
1996-05-28 18:27:40 +00:00
Andrew McCallum
48238c0cf9
(SRCS): Added basic.m.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1567 72102866-910b-0410-8b05-ffd578937521
1996-05-28 18:21:09 +00:00
Andrew McCallum
8468250930
Include <gnustep/base/preface.h> first! Fix indentation.
...
([NSLock +initialize]): Method removed.
([NSLock -init]): Assert return value from objc_mutex_allocate(),
don't just return nil.
([NSConditionLock -initWithCondition:]): Likewise.
([NSRecursiveLock -init]): Likewise.
([NSConditionLock +initialize]): Method removed.
([NSRecursiveLock +initialize]): Method removed.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1566 72102866-910b-0410-8b05-ffd578937521
1996-05-28 13:37:17 +00:00
Andrew McCallum
fab695dd73
*** empty log message ***
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1564 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:23:10 +00:00
Andrew McCallum
40e4dbcc4e
(dir): Make it an absolute path, instead of relative.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1563 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:22:41 +00:00
Andrew McCallum
397d87dcf8
New file.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1562 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:13:18 +00:00
Andrew McCallum
7944767724
(DIST_FILES): Added README.ucblib.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1561 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:13:05 +00:00
Andrew McCallum
7d8a0c3ae5
Remove "Object (GNUExtentions)" Category. We no longer use Object; we
...
use NSObject.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1560 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:10:24 +00:00
Andrew McCallum
a0861df80f
([ConstantKeyedCollection -description]): Instead of @%, use %s and [s
...
cStringNoCopy].
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1559 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:04:04 +00:00
Andrew McCallum
f7fae0cbd9
([NSDictionary -descriptionWithIndent:]): Use -cStringNoCopy instead
...
of -cString.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1558 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:03:26 +00:00
Andrew McCallum
e481a533b9
(NSStringFromHashTable): Instead of @%, use %s and [s cStringNoCopy].
...
(NSHashInsertKnownAbsent): Likewise.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1557 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:02:48 +00:00
Andrew McCallum
7c3556c054
(NSStringFromMapTable): Instead of @%, use %s and [s cStringNoCopy].
...
(NSMapInsertKnownAbsent): Likewise.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1556 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:02:32 +00:00
Andrew McCallum
8c30b02f94
Change comment.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1555 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:01:58 +00:00
Andrew McCallum
73e18dc6ce
([TextCStream -encodeValueOfCType:at:withName:]): Instead of @%, use
...
%s and [s cStringNoCopy].
([TextCStream -encodeName:n]): Likewise.
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1554 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:01:44 +00:00
Andrew McCallum
ad0df9ad1d
(o_hash_description): Instead of @%, use %s and [s cStringNoCopy].
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1553 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:00:54 +00:00
Andrew McCallum
2c22c1f4fc
(_o_@XX@_description): Instead of "@%", use %s and [s cStringNoCopy].
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1552 72102866-910b-0410-8b05-ffd578937521
1996-05-27 15:00:24 +00:00
Andrew McCallum
56f57a6657
Patch from Scott Christley.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1551 72102866-910b-0410-8b05-ffd578937521
1996-05-27 14:26:41 +00:00
Andrew McCallum
8aeaa8b2a6
Prepend missing `o-' in #include.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1550 72102866-910b-0410-8b05-ffd578937521
1996-05-27 13:57:48 +00:00
Andrew McCallum
28574209da
Include NSString functions only if compiling in Objective-C mode
...
(using "#ifdef __OBJC__").
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1549 72102866-910b-0410-8b05-ffd578937521
1996-05-27 13:53:05 +00:00
Andrew McCallum
5ede2d85a1
Say that the objc patch will be part of gcc 2.8.0.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1548 72102866-910b-0410-8b05-ffd578937521
1996-05-22 10:56:47 +00:00
Andrew McCallum
2ecdd1b7d6
Make diffs of the Makefile-generated snapshot files, not the CVS repository.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1547 72102866-910b-0410-8b05-ffd578937521
1996-05-16 02:11:23 +00:00
Andrew McCallum
b54e038555
Changed from roland's version to something that makes sense for gstep-base.
...
git-svn-id: svn+ssh://svn.gna.org/svn/gnustep/libs/base/trunk@1546 72102866-910b-0410-8b05-ffd578937521
1996-05-16 01:49:42 +00:00